<New Service: Quickly Obtain the Latest Vulnerability Information> Early detection prevents delays in security measures.

Allied Telesis, Inc. (Headquarters: Shinagawa-ku, Tokyo; Chairman: Sachie Oshima) is pleased to announce the launch of its "Vulnerability Notification Service," which will notify users of vulnerability information via email, starting April 1.
The damage caused by cyberattacks, particularly ransomware, continues to increase, prompting many companies and organizations that wish to reduce such damage to begin implementing security measures. However, the growing number of applications used on IT infrastructure has made it difficult to manage their versions and apply security patches, leading to a sharp rise in damage from cyberattacks that exploit vulnerabilities.
In response, Allied Telesis will begin offering the new "Vulnerability Notification Service" as part of its one-stop service to address customers' IT system challenges, from network implementation to management and operation.
